Recommendation
The Trieste model of care—characterised by simplified and quicker admissions to and discharges from inpatient facilities; limited number of individuals in inpatient facilities for lengthy durations; and emphasis on well-resourced community support—presents a clear and better alternative to supporting autistic people and people with learning disabilities than is currently in place in England. Crucially, the Trieste model demonstrates that, when legislated for and well-resourced, autistic people and people with learning disabilities can be effectively supported in the community and without unnecessary and lengthy stays in inpatient facilities.
